The Tata Sierra EV recently showcased its impressive off-road prowess by successfully ascending the Tal Moreeb sand dune in Abu Dhabi. This promotional video revealed several production-spec features, including Terrain Modes and a Boost Mode, similar to those found in the Harrier EV. The climb utilized Sand Mode and Quad Wheel Drive to maintain traction on the loose surface.
The dual-motor AWD setup, previously confirmed by Tata Motors, was publicly demonstrated for the first time on this demanding terrain. The instrument cluster indicated the selection of Sand Mode and the activation of Boost Mode, which delivers maximum power for short bursts. This capability, combined with the AWD system, positions the Sierra EV as a highly capable electric SUV.
Furthermore, the video provided a glimpse of the vehicle's potential range. With 424 km indicated at 80 percent battery charge, the full range is estimated to exceed 500 km, possibly reaching around 530 km. While Tata Motors has not officially confirmed this range, the data suggests significant long-range capability for the upcoming SUV, which is slated for launch on June 30th.
